We are working with a leading global retail organization that is expanding its finance team in Singapore. This newly created role offers the opportunity to drive strategic initiatives, partner with cross-functional stakeholders, and play a key part in shaping the regions financial planning and analysis framework.
Key Responsibilities:
- Lead regional and cross-functional finance initiatives, ensuring timely delivery aligned with business objectives.
- Act as the main liaison between local finance teams and global headquarters, providing swift and accurate responses to ad-hoc requests.
- Consolidate monthly financial results for the region, conduct analytical reviews, and deliver meaningful commentary for both regional and global leadership.
- Collaborate with country finance teams to analyze key variances, providing clear insights and actionable recommendations.
- Support the design and implementation of a centralized FP&A operating model and contribute to process improvements.
- Track and monitor KPIs against budgets, highlighting variances and supporting follow-up actions at the country level.
- Standardize financial reporting structures, templates, and narratives to enhance clarity, consistency, and efficiency.
- Lead initiatives to optimize reporting processes, improving accuracy and timeliness.
- Develop and refine budget and forecasting templates, consolidate submissions, and prepare presentations for senior management.
- Drive the implementation of a centralized rolling forecast process, ensuring timely updates for global stakeholders.
- Contribute to strengthening financial governance through the development of a regional controllership structure.
- Provide support and troubleshooting on Hyperion HFM and other financial reporting tools to regional and country teams.
Skills & Experience:
- Bachelors degree in Accountancy or a recognized professional qualification (e.g., CPA, ACCA, CA Singapore).
- At least 8 years of progressive finance experience, including exposure to FP&A, controllership, and commercial finance within international retail or FMCG environments.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to work independently and exercise sound professional judgment.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to engage effectively with stakeholders at all levels.
- Proactive, intellectually curious, and adaptable, with a strong initiative-driven mindset.
